Price Date Annual growth After inflation £675,000 * Sep 2014 13.6% 11.5% £475,000 Dec 2011 6.5% 4.2% £203,500 Jul 1998 26.6% 24.1% £147,000 Feb 1997 na na *This price paid record has been flagged by Land Registry as a 'Category B: Additional Price Paid entry'. This could be due to a variety of reasons, such as the sale being a buy-to-let purchase, a repossession or a transfer to a limited company. When Land Registry suspects that a sale does not reflect full market value (e.g. part-ownership or right to buy), these transactions can be flagged as well. For this reason, we exclude them from our area statistics.
